Ryan Lortie d7c8eda186 tests: comment out asserts in dynamic type tests
We have some testcases that assert that type modules are unloaded after
the last reference on them is dropped.  Comment out those asserts now
that we turned the last unref into a no-op.

https://bugzilla.gnome.org/show_bug.cgi?id=693351

#undef G_LOG_DOMAIN
#define G_LOG_DOMAIN "TestDynamicType"
#undef G_DISABLE_ASSERT
#undef G_DISABLE_CHECKS
#undef G_DISABLE_CAST_CHECKS
#include <glib-object.h>
#include "testcommon.h"
#include "testmodule.h"
/* This test tests the macros for defining dynamic types.
*/
static gboolean loaded = FALSE;
struct _TestIfaceClass
{
GTypeInterface base_iface;
guint val;
};
static GType test_iface_get_type (void);
#define TEST_TYPE_IFACE (test_iface_get_type ())
#define TEST_IFACE_GET_CLASS(obj) (G_TYPE_INSTANCE_GET_INTERFACE ((obj), TEST_TYPE_IFACE, TestIfaceClass))
typedef struct _TestIface TestIface;
typedef struct _TestIfaceClass TestIfaceClass;
static void test_iface_base_init (TestIfaceClass *iface);
static void test_iface_default_init (TestIfaceClass *iface, gpointer class_data);
static DEFINE_IFACE(TestIface, test_iface, test_iface_base_init, test_iface_default_init)
static void
test_iface_default_init (TestIfaceClass *iface,
gpointer class_data)
{
}
static void
test_iface_base_init (TestIfaceClass *iface)
{
}
GType dynamic_object_get_type (void);
#define DYNAMIC_OBJECT_TYPE (dynamic_object_get_type ())
typedef GObject DynamicObject;
typedef struct _DynamicObjectClass DynamicObjectClass;
struct _DynamicObjectClass
{
GObjectClass parent_class;
guint val;
};
static void dynamic_object_iface_init (TestIface *iface);
G_DEFINE_DYNAMIC_TYPE_EXTENDED(DynamicObject, dynamic_object, G_TYPE_OBJECT, 0,
G_IMPLEMENT_INTERFACE_DYNAMIC (TEST_TYPE_IFACE,
dynamic_object_iface_init));
static void
dynamic_object_class_init (DynamicObjectClass *class)
{
class->val = 42;
loaded = TRUE;
}
static void
dynamic_object_class_finalize (DynamicObjectClass *class)
{
loaded = FALSE;
}
static void
dynamic_object_iface_init (TestIface *iface)
{
}
static void
dynamic_object_init (DynamicObject *dynamic_object)
{
}
static void
module_register (GTypeModule *module)
{
dynamic_object_register_type (module);
}
static void
test_dynamic_type (void)
{
DynamicObjectClass *class;
test_module_new (module_register);
/* Not loaded until we call ref for the first time */
class = g_type_class_peek (DYNAMIC_OBJECT_TYPE);
g_assert (class == NULL);
g_assert (!loaded);
/* Make sure interfaces work */
g_assert (g_type_is_a (DYNAMIC_OBJECT_TYPE,
TEST_TYPE_IFACE));
/* Ref loads */
class = g_type_class_ref (DYNAMIC_OBJECT_TYPE);
g_assert (class && class->val == 42);
g_assert (loaded);
/* Peek then works */
class = g_type_class_peek (DYNAMIC_OBJECT_TYPE);
g_assert (class && class->val == 42);
g_assert (loaded);
/* Make sure interfaces still work */
g_assert (g_type_is_a (DYNAMIC_OBJECT_TYPE,
TEST_TYPE_IFACE));
/* Unref causes finalize */
g_type_class_unref (class);
/* Peek returns NULL */
class = g_type_class_peek (DYNAMIC_OBJECT_TYPE);
#if 0
g_assert (!class);
g_assert (!loaded);
#endif
/* Ref reloads */
class = g_type_class_ref (DYNAMIC_OBJECT_TYPE);
g_assert (class && class->val == 42);
g_assert (loaded);
/* And Unref causes finalize once more*/
g_type_class_unref (class);
class = g_type_class_peek (DYNAMIC_OBJECT_TYPE);
#if 0
g_assert (!class);
g_assert (!loaded);
#endif
}
int
main (int argc,
char *argv[])
{
g_log_set_always_fatal (g_log_set_always_fatal (G_LOG_FATAL_MASK) |
G_LOG_LEVEL_WARNING |
G_LOG_LEVEL_CRITICAL);
test_dynamic_type ();
return 0;
}
